ok g200kg, here's some suggestions for skinman (some of them also do apply to knobman):
  • - option to render with or without background
    reason: before i start to make the gui, i cannot say how big it's going to be. so i'd like to ignore the background and the background size, rendering only the actual gui itself. as the layers are hierarchical, the background should be handelled just as a conventional layer, that, when made invisible, is ignored when rendering ... this applies to knobman aswell ...

    - all the shaping possibilities of the knobman primitives should be present on all the skinman primitives, such as:
    1. specular width
    2. ambient
    3. texture zoom
    4. diffusion
    5. independant light direction for primitive specular
    6. antialias switch on/off on all primitives
    7. zoom (i know, i can do this via the two size boxes, which should stay there for asymetric aspects, but if i want to zoom the primitive in relation, i'd like to have a seperate box for this)
    8. rounding edges for primitives for each edge seperately *very inportant* would make a lot more possible with ease... this applies to knobman aswell ...

    - colour applying should be in realtime, meaning, while opening the colour option window, i'd like to see the changes while tweaking, rather than having to press ok to apply the change, so that i can actually see, what i have done ... this applies to knobman aswell ...

    - skinman should include all the lightning options of knobman, with some enhancements:
    1. gradation range (from/to), so that i can apply that gradation to only a specified part of the selected shape ... this applies to knobman aswell ...
    2. gradation colour (start colour, end colour), so that one can do either blendings from the actual primitive colour to the gradation colour, or define the start colour and the end colour of the gradation ... this applies to knobman aswell ...
    3. dropshadow should have it's own light direction, so that one can use it to do more 3d effect on shapes, that can ignore the global light direction ...
    this applies to knobman aswell ...
    4. selectable dropshadow colour ... this applies to knobman aswell ...
    5. independant embossings for inside, outside or both sides of the primitive ... this applies to knobman aswell ...

    - ability for renaming of the primitives in the tree-preview
